Chaplain Job at Cabell Huntington Hospital/St. Mary
Under the supervision of the Director of Spiritual Care and Mission, the Professional Chaplain functions as one who provides ministry in a healthcare setting to patients, families and staff, making tangible God's grace and presence in the midst of their present circumstance. As a trained professional the Chaplain will office a place of safety, free of judgment, prejudice, and discord. Their role is to journey with others through active listening and affirmation as patients and families share their stories. As deeper issues are revealed it provides an opportunity to help them discover how God has manifested himself to those individuals traveling their own personal and unique path. He/she will assist in integrating the spiritual and emotional issues brought through their current health crisis bringing recognition of the Divine within that situation. The Chaplain encourages those to whom they minister to search for new insights of self and a deeper God consciousness within and about themselves.
In addition, the Chaplain's role is presented in a broader dimension in the areas of education and leadership that nurtures the heart and soul of our health care organization. In living out the core values and mission of the Center through spirituality lived out in keeping with God's Word, thoughts and actions that daily offers God's healing presence. The Chaplain shapes and recognizes the needs that address a larger whole creating an environment that embodies a holistic approach to the healing of body, mind and spirit, a cornerstone of St. Mary's Medical Center.
Requirements:EDUCATION:
A Master's degree in theology, divinity, religious, pastoral ministry, or spirituality.
Four (4) units of Clinical Pastoral Education accredited by ACPE.
Ecclesiastical Endorsement.
Certified or eligible for certification within two (2) years of hire date.

EXPERIENCE:
One (1) year clinical training usually through CPE.
SKILLS:
Evidence that the person has a good pastoral identity. Evidence that the person is in touch with their own feelings about sickness, aging and dying. Evidence of an ability to minister to the patient's feelings, especially strong "negative" feelings, i.e. anger, resentment. Evidence of an ability to work and cooperate with other professional people. Evidence of an ability to deal with others in non-judgmental and confidential manner. Possess a lively faith.
